Drug testing will be organized at schools of Stavropol

The authorities of Stavropol will allot about 250 thousand rubles on drug testing at schools of the city. Testing will be voluntary. 

Earlier, the "Caucasian Knot" reported that pupils and students of Northern Caucasus would undergo drug testing. 

"Voluntary drug testing has already been carried out in Dagestan, KCR and Chechnya but this was only the beginning of the work which will be continued from now on", Denis Yermakov, Deputy Head of Department of State Counter-drugs Committee in South Caucasian Federal Okrug, said. The respective decisions have been taken in the rest of the subjects of the region. 

A charitable organization "Faith, Hope, Love" in Stavropol region has realized a project "Establishing healthy and prosperous community by means of prophylaxis of socially-significant diseases" (financially supported by Kingdom of the Netherlands) which has had a counter-drugs orientation among other goals. 

According to Sergey Bogomolov, Head of Department of Interdepartmental Coordination of Counter-drugs activities of Stavropol Administration, all the schoolchildren aged from 14 to 16 will be suggested to undergo testing this year.

"This testing among teen-agers will let us reveal the children's inclination to taking drugs at an early stage. The main thing to do is to prevent the young people from falling down into the drug pit", "Interfax-Yug" quotes Bogomolov. 

According to Sergey Bogomolov, the public opinion poll carried out at a city-wide parents' meeting at the end of last year showed the parents' readiness and desire to know whether their children have ever taken substances containing drugs. 

Stavropol Administration reported purchasing a special device for electropunctural diagnostics of the use of drug and psychoactive agents. The web-site of Stavropol Administration informs that this had been stipulated by city program "INdependence".
